Contractors will be implementing a database to support CIM and extending that database to incorporate core banking data related to Customer, Account (Product), Household and Account Transaction. In addition, the project team will include BoH resources developing ETL and reporting/analytics under TD architectural guidance. Given the strategic nature of the project and a mixed TD/client delivery team, the objective is to staff with experienced, 'A' team staff.
This role is a working architect role. The expectation is that the consultant will be able to make architectural decisions based on the BoH environment and be capable of developing some of the more complex reports and analytics. In addition, the ability to lead a team, allocate work to client resources and provide mentoring on the TD environment is critical.
